    Neo geo aes modding - yay or nay?

    I recently delved into the world of neo geo aes courtesy of NEOZEED of these forums and was considering getting it modded both with the uni bios and some av changes including stereo sound, component etc. Has anyone had experience with this? Should i go for it? I'm pretty keen on the unibios upgrade but unsure on the others.

      #3
      RGB bypass mod is essential (all NeoGeo's have substandard RGB output, even the supposed 'good' ones) and you can also get stereo out through the 8-Pin din doing this (if you dump the composite).

      Unibios is kinda cool if you like that sort of thing but far from a must have.

      Adding seperate component, s-video or stereo jacks is tragic and pointless (IMO of course) unless you are an American.

                #8
                Personally i found the unibios really handy for practicing in fighting games

                Setting p1 and 2 to infinite energy and power and setting the timer to infinite

                So i can practice moves and combos
